### Eng Sync — Notes (Spoolhub)

Spoolhub, the printer-spooler microservice, dropped jobs twice last week during queue failover. Root cause traced to a stale lease on the job lock. Short-term fix deployed; lease TTL shortened and retries made idempotent. Longer-term plan is to replace the lock with a consensus-backed queue next quarter. Follow-ups and the incident writeup are owned by the engineer listed below.

approver of hahaf-hahaf = Druion Druius Kasax Eliox

Ticket: Missed pick-up — loaned exhibition pieces

Courier did not arrive Tuesday for the three framed pieces on loan from the Corvane Gallery. Items remain crated in the receiving bay, climate side, tagged LOAN-HOLD. Re-booked for Friday, first slot. Do not open or restack the crates. Receiving site must confirm seals at hand-off. The confidential hand-over instruction appears directly below this line.

dispatch memo: the sorius tamius courier leaves the praeth ledger at gate 4873 under passcode 928014

Build provenance — Carthaven checkout load tests. Plugin authors: every load-test artifact is signed at build time and tied to the run that produced it. Do not reuse artifacts across test campaigns; provenance checks will reject them. Verify the signature before publishing results. Each verified artifact carries the provenance token, reproduced below.

session token of kahog-bahif = htk9_f63daec35

# Pagination config — Lanternfish Public API
#
# Welcome aboard. All list endpoints are cursor-paginated; offset params
# were removed in v3. PAGE_SIZE_DEFAULT=25 and PAGE_SIZE_MAX=100 are hard
# caps enforced at the gateway, not per-route. Cursors are opaque — never
# parse them client-side or in tests. Raising PAGE_SIZE_MAX needs a perf
# review first. Cursors are signed before leaving the service, and the
# signing secret is set on the line directly below.

vault entry, yagef-bahop: COURIER_KEY29=5cc62eb51255862256337c33c5be9